Ferrous glycine complex is a chelated form of iron in which iron is bound to the amino acid glycine. In dog food, this ingredient is used primarily as a source of dietary iron. Iron is an essential mineral that is necessary for various physiological functions, including the formation of hemoglobin and certain enzymes. Is Ferrous Glycine Complex safe for dogs?
Benefits: Ferrous glycine complex is a highly bioavailable source of iron, which is essential for healthy blood and immune function in dogs.
Issues: Over-supplementation of iron can be toxic and cause gastrointestinal upset, so it's important to follow recommended dosage guidelines. Ferrous glycine complex may not be suitable for dogs with iron sensitivities or allergies.
